摘要

Formation of nano-sized α-Al_2O_3 particles using industrial aluminum scrubber as the raw material was examined. Firstly, uniform agglomerates composed of θ-Al_2O_3 particles coated with boehmite gel, being similar to core-shell structure was obtained by precipitating boehmite particles on the surface of θ-Al_2O_3 particles. The agglomerate was oven dried and then thermal treated at temperatures ranging from 1100 to 1200℃ for 5 to 10 min. TEM investigations reveal that the obtained α-Al_2O_3 particles show sizes ranging from 50 to 150 nm.
